Buchumschlag Design Kurzbeschreibung

We're launching a series of books and online training videos badged under the "Hothead Hacks - Future Skills Series" brand. The idea is that there are titles for each of the future skills that people will need to survive the robots in the future, eg, Creativity, Critical Thinking Skills, Problem Solving, etc. The exciting job here is to create a series thematic look, and a specific design for the first title, Killer Questions.
Hope my brief challenges you, and look forward to your questions and designs.

Zielmarkt/( -märkte)

start ups and corporate market (mainly in Asia Pacific) looking to upskill themselves. Probably 18-45 age group, including uni business students, and people working in Fortune 500s.

Anforderungen
Muss haben
  • Must look professional but not boring or old school.
  • Use the "Hothead Hacks Future Skills Series" (logo attached).
  • Need category, ie "critical thinking" associated with logo above
  • Need title and subtitle of the book, ie "KILLER QUESTIONS. How to shape better questions to create explosive breakthroughs."
  • All the type you see on sample design, ie reviewers blurb at top, author's name etc.
  • Vivid and strong colour schemes to be eye -catching individually but especially strong when lined up on bookshelves together.
  • See examples attached for HBR series (competitor) and also a quick design hack by myself to give an idea of what it "might" look like.
  • A5 portrait format.
  • Spine and Back page will be largely text (with barcode, see example).
